Saint-Maurice-sur-Moselle

Saint- Maurice- sur -Moselle is a commune with 1499 inhabitants (as of January 1, 2011 ) in the department of Vosges in Lorraine. It belongs to the canton of La Bresse in the arrondissement of Epinal and is the seat of the municipal association Ballons des Hautes Vosges et la Source de la Moselle.

Geography

Saint- Maurice- sur -Moselle is situated on the upper reaches of the River Moselle in the southern Vosges. The municipality is bordered to the south by the region of Franche -Comté and to the east by the Rhine and has a stake in the 1,247 meters high Ballon d' Alsace ( Ballon d'Alsace ). At its southwestern flank is the " quadrangle " - here come together, the four departments of Vosges, Haut-Rhin, Haute -Saône and Territoire de Belfort. Saint- Maurice is the southernmost municipality of the department of Vosges and the entire region Lorraine. Other surveys on the outskirts of the municipality are the Ballon de Servance ( 1216 m) and the Tete de Perches ( 1224 m). It is located in the Regional Natural Park of Ballons des Vosges.

Saint- Maurice is one of the wettest places throughout France and is much visited ski resort.

The municipality consists of the villages of Goutte -du- Rieux and Les Charbonniers.

Neighboring municipalities of Saint- Maurice- sur -Moselle are Bussang in the north, Urbès in the northeast, Storckensohn in the east, Rimbach- près- Masevaux and Oberbruck the southeast, Sewen in the south, Plancher -les -Mines and Haut-du - Them - Château- Lambert to the southwest as well as face -sur -Moselle in the West.

Traffic

The leading through the village of Route Nationale 66 (E 512) follows the old trade route from Metz to Basel and leads east over the Col de Bussang to Mulhouse and in the northwest on Remiremont according to Epinal.
